SUGAR PREPARATION FROM CORN STOVER BY TWO-STAGE ACID HYDROLYSIS UNDER NORMAL PRESSURE

The aim of the study was to develop a technology of gentle conditions, simple flow path, low costs and high yield &total sugars which use corn stover as raw material and with sulfuric acid as the catalyst. It was developed that the new technology which corn stover was hydrolyzed by the two-stage acid hydrolysis technology at normal pressure is based on the chemical method of acid hydrolysis to product sugars. It was explored that the effects of different factors on total sugars yield in the process of acid hydrolysis by single factor experiments. Through a contrast experiment of concentrated acid hydrolysis, dilute acid hydrolysis and two-stage acid hydrolysis at normal pressure from corn stover, respectively, it can be known that: the result of two-stage acid hydrolysis was obviously superior to concentrated acid hydrolysis and dilute acid hydrolysis; The process conditions of two-stage acid hydrolysis at normal pressure were optimized as follows: During the first stage acid hydrolysis ,sulphuric acid concentration was in 60 percent and temperature at 45℃ for 0.5h, the ratio of acid-solid was 12:1; During the second stage acid hydrolysis, the ratio of water-solid was 220:1, and the hydrolysis temperature at 100℃ for 2.0h, the yield of total sugars in hydrolysate was reached over 93 percent.
